Kevin Holland believes he should land fight with Daniel Rodriguez following UFC 272 victory

Off the back of a successful welterweight division drop on Saturday at UFC 272, Kevin Holland initially called for a showdown against Donald Cerrone next, however, has since switched focus from the former lightweight title challenger, and believes a pairing with his teammate, Daniel Rodriguez makes sense for him.
Holland, a native of Riverside, featured in a high-profile main card outing at UFC 272 against Alex Oliveira – surviving a late opening round rear-naked choke from the Brazilian veteran, to eventually land an impressive second round knockout via ground strikes early in the frame.
The victory snapped a run of three fights without a win for Holland, who insisted that since he managed to take out ‘Cowboy’ Oliveira, a matchup against ‘Cowboy’ Cerrone made sense for him next.
However, Holland revealed after his call out that he had received a direct message from Cerrone’s teammate, streaking welterweight contender, the aforenoted, Rodriguez.
“I think I should be fighting Daniel Rodriguez next,” Kevin Holland told assembled media. “Last time I called out ‘Cowboy’ (Donald Cerrone), Daniel Rodriguez hopped in my inbox and said, ‘Hey, don’t do that, that’s my OG’. If I take out the student, I don’t feel like I need to take out the OG. At the end of the day, I’m a big ‘Cowboy’ fan, so it probably wouldn’t make feel as good as I think it would.”
While Holland initially called out Cerrone, the 38-year-old future Hall of Fame inducted is already slated to meet with fellow veteran, Joe Lauzon in his lightweight division return on May 7. at UFC 274.
Californian veteran, Rodriguez is currently in the midst of a three-fight winning run – most recently besting former interim lightweight championship challenger, Kevin Lee with a unanimous decision victory back in August – landing him his sixth Octagon victory.
